Matthew Frazier, MPH, MBA, ACC

Matt is an executive level leader in the field of data analytics with a 22+ year work history that spans government research, health insurance, hospitals/health system operations, federal regulatory oversight, and quality improvement. Matt's academic background is in psychology (Bachelor of Science), public health (Master of Public Health), and business administration (Master of Business Administration). In his current position, he directs the team of analysts supporting some of the largest Learning Health Networks in the country to provide insights to network partners that drive population-level outcome improvement for hospitals and patients & families across the country. Because of his graduate-level training in biostatistics, certifications and training in healthcare analytics, quality improvement, and lean methodology, he has become a subject matter expert in data analysis, data visualization, storytelling, strategic advising, and analytic team development. His talents have been used in revenue cycle (finance), operations, auditing, risk management, clinical process improvement, business development, community health, and strategy functions in the for-profit, non-profit, and governmental sectors.
In addition, Matt is credentialed as an Associate Certified Coach by the globally recognized International Coach Federation (ICF) with the skills and training to practice as a professional internal or external Executive Coach. He fulfilled the requirements to achieve the ICF credential by completing 64 hours of executive coach training through Erickson Coaching International and has provided over 100 executive coaching hours to 50+ professionals living and working across the globe.
